What role you will play in our team

Primary contributions include in depth evaluations for construction problem solving as well as an integration role between the construction superintendent/foreman and the construction leadership as well as engineering, quality, materials management, and system completion disciplines.

What you will do

Safety:

Provide safety leadership at all execution locations.
Responsible for site safety, quality, cost and schedule

Technical:

Lead development of construction execution philosophy and construction execution plans
Experience with construction planning and the early engineering phase, including interfacing with Engineering, Procurement, and Project Controls disciplines.
Provide constructability input and guidance to engineering teams.
Manage construction related interfaces/interactions with contractors and other company functional groups (e.g., engineering, systems completions, installation, etc.)
Provide construction contractor oversight and support.
Resolve routine construction site issues; break down barriers to progress.
Report progress, performance, initiatives, and issues to Site or Project Manager
Ensure contractor is implementing and maintaining effective interfaces with other contractors on the project as well as with and between sub-contractors.
Ensure Quality Plan and requirements are in place and followed.
Ensure work is completed safely, on schedule and on budget.
Actively participate in Key Risk Assessments, Construction Readiness Reviews and/or Independent Project Reviews
